I agree wholeheartedly on a more severe punishment for ragequitting. Also, take away the out of gate no punishment bug. With Vote Abandon in your arsenal there is no longer a legit reason to leave a dungeon without expecting some kind of punishment.
I would say raise the timeout to 1 hour and if you are doing roulette take away that roulette reward for the day. It might sound harsh, but clearly some people can not handle the freedom of being able to leave without severe consequenses without abusing it.
